Input type file in html css booklet

When an input tag of type file is encountered, the browser might show a display of. Set the color of the text and the backgroundcolor of the button set the padding. Here are some examples of styling the simple text input field. The border on the input file looks to thin, and when i add border to the upload it looks to thick, very confusing. To define a fileselect field that allows multiple files to be selected, add the multiple attribute. Materialize file the following example demonstrates different types of file upload controls. You have a set of controls, and when you submit the form, either with a click to a. The html input element with a typefile attribute gives web. The defines a fileselect field and a browse button for file uploads. You cant do anything with input type file other than huge hacks. Custom file upload button with pure css bene studio.

Well organized and easy to understand web building tutorials with lots of examples of how to use html, css, javascript, sql, php, python, bootstrap, java. Take a normal and put it in an element with position. This pseudoelement is nonstandard and only supported in webkitblink compatible browsers like chrome, opera and safari indicated by the webkit prefix. What i would suggest though, is that you used something more flexible, such as swfupload, which lets you change stiles, and also check for file size prior to uploading. Styling file inputs are notoriously difficult, as most browsers will not change the appearance from either css or javascript. No rendering engine provides the granular control over their presentation designers desire. If the value is omitted, the original filename is used.

In a form, the file value of the type attribute allows you to define an input element for file uploads. This displays a browse button, which the user can click on to select a file on their local computer. There are no restrictions on allowed values, and the browser will automatically detect the correct file extension and add it to the file. This simple, threepart progressive enhancement provides the markup, css, and javascript to address the longstanding irritation. How to customize file input type box using css and jquery. Html files are created for the purpose of being displayed in a users web browser, allowing the. To allow this, the author must specify a new enctype attribute value in the form element. In this article you can find examples of styling this element, utilisation of some attributes and operation in different browsers. Always add the tag for best accessibility practices.

Stack overflow for teams is a private, secure spot for you and your coworkers to find and share information. The webkitfileuploadbutton css pseudoelement represents the button of an of typefile. If you click the save button, your code will be saved, and you get an url you can share with others. These scripts allow you to present a form to the user, who can enter text and upload an image. Like css, which is called 3, but in reality is a bunch of independent. The first value sets the top and bottom sides and the second one sets the right and left sides. The input element with a type attribute whose value is file represents a list of file items, each consisting of a file name, a file type, and a file body the contents.

To save project just click save button on the toolbar or select save or save as in the main menu. Attribute of how to use input to create form fields in html. My button is styled but i cant seem to figure out how to get the filepathfile to show when the user selects the file to upload. Come applicare uno stile per tutti i browser allelemento input type file. Unfortunately, styling an element that has a type attribute value of file is. Allows the user to enter multiple values into a file upload or email input. However, using another element to trigger the file selector does not cause the change function to be triggered. Inspiration for custom select elements inspiration for text input effects. By default different web browser renders the html differently, also if you try to style them with the css properties it doesnt work. Test your javascript, css, html or coffeescript online with jsfiddle code editor. Take a look at the following tutorial about how to make custom file upload button in pure css. The input fileupload object represents an html input element with type file.

By making the file input invisible but clickable and the same size as the wrapping element, the user will click the input field directly when he wants to click the designed element. I know this sounds horrible, but the web standards still havent come up with a solution for that. Here is a solution which doesnt really style the element but instead uses a element on top of other elements which can be styled. The value of the attribute will be the name of the downloaded file. Total inputtypefile style control with pure css example. The element is not really visible hence, the overall illusion is of a nicely styled file upload control. Choose a file choose a file upload icon by flaticon. Have two fake elements a text input link as siblings to your real file input. Is there a way to change the style of the choose file. You can apply various css properties to the input element, though it is far from. It allows the user to enter a filename that can be used as input for the form. Set overflow to hidden so the file input doesnt spill out, and make it exactly the.

Form element input typefile is used for uploading files to the server. The input type file defines a fileselect field and a browse button for file uploads. With a few lines of css and javascript, this widget allows you to create a. Once a file has been selected, the file name appears next to the button. A simple visual trick allows you to hide the file input inside a wrapping element which provides the wanted styling. File type is a native element henceforth you cant change its appearance.

Set the display to inlineblock so as the element displays as an inlinelevel block container. But, you can use the css opacity and position property in combination with the jquery change method to create your own html custom file upload form control that is consistent across the. Its worth noting that feedback on the selected file is not at all standardized, but you can extract whatever the browser will allow using the following javascript where fileinput is a reference to the file input. Total inputtypefile style control with pure css jsfiddle code playground close. There are some kind of hacks you may want to try if you want an html css solution rather than a flash or silverlightsolution. Access an input fileupload object you can access an input element with type file by using getelementbyid. I have been trying to style an input typefile field. If you only want to style a specific input type, you can use attribute selectors.

936 758 338 1098 731 9 11 717 1307 282 1347 1507 1063 1388 781 1117 1350 274 207 728 693 1047 795 1406 1102 1489 645 550 1498 802 692 82 160 976 1400 1214 613 719 1314 1218 1362 638 14 119 621